Indictment charging defendant with assault and battery, aggravated assault and battery, aggravated assault and battery with intent to murder, and carrying a concealed deadly weapon. Before GUTOWICZ, J., without a jury. Appeals, Nos. 770 and 771, Oct. T., 1966, from judgment of sentence of Court of Quarter Sessions of Philadelphia County, March T., 1965, Nos. 1278 and 1279. Argued December 13, 1966; reargued June 16, 1967.

Leonard Levin, with him Levin, Levin and Levin, for appellant; Michael M. Baylson, Assistant District Attorney, with him Alan J. Davis, Assistant District Attorney, Richard A. Sprague, First Assistant District Attorney, and Arlen Specter, District Attorney, for Commonwealth, appellee.


Judgment of sentence affirmed, and the defendant is directed to appear in the court below at such time as he may be there called, and that he be by that court committed until he has complied with the sentence or any part of it which had not been performed at the time the appeal was made a supersedeas.

WRIGHT and HOFFMAN, JJ., would grant a new trial.
